Not really pedals, but a rack effect and a mixer to combine paths. Picked up a used dbx 166XL compressor the other day for dirt cheap at my local GC. Then yesterday got my 3-way mixer delivered from saturnworks. So now my chain goes: Fender Amer Stan Jazz/Fender Amer Stan P Input A/B Whammy Buffered Splitter A) Bass Big Muff (A-effect out B-dry out) A) Rat> B) Pitchfork Looper (Tube Screamer/Boss AW-3) Corona Flashback> B> <<<active 3-way bass mixer (clean full, dirt 8 o’clock, effects 11 o’clock) MXR 10-band EQ ART TubeMP Preamp Ampeg BA-115 Send>dbx 166XL>Return So i have three separate paths that i can adjust levels of with the mixer, one clean, one just the always on dirt (either Rat or Bass Big Muff on) and one with Pitchfork always on with octave up and down but blend down around 8 o’clock-so barely on-and the auto wah (with the TS to boost it a little), chorus and delay.
